Output 505db890e833965b996ad71bd34c685db6e7d0790a76fe4aca4da704ff653a1a:2

value
405896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cabb44d35a6c3a57534460b5eca45f1a4a736381 OP_EQUALVERIFY OP_CHECKSIG
address
1KUwqRDeSzV1VDvYb2xmuRUef6LWScv5ih
transaction
505db890e833965b996ad71bd34c685db6e7d0790a76fe4aca4da704ff653a1a
spent
true